Actually, when I talked to them at CES they intend to be a first class eBook Reader. It is their prime goal. They just define features a little bit different. They are able to be able to link the two screens together. You can for example click an object in a book and bring up and image or even a movie over on the other screen. The TOC on the LCD screen links directly to the eBook content.
